Holsteins: triumphant rise and crises
Cows imported in the middle of the XIX century in the US from Holland and subsequently named Holstein, showed a phenomenal ability for genetic modification. As a result of the efforts of breeders, Holstein breed became the leading world dairy breed. Formation of the type lasted for dozens of years. Today it is beautiful tall animal with a proportional body, and not only this. These are effective «machines» designed to produce a large amount of milk.
